At Sun, 21 Jan 2001, Veronica wrote: >
>For over a year I've had pain in my lower right abdomin after my cyle. I
>have very mild pain when my period starts, but progressively gets worse
>*after* my period ends and continues for the next 4 days. It is a very
>sharp, stabbing pain when there is any pressure - such as coughing,
>sneezing, sleeping on it, etc and stays very sore afterwards. When I
>sneeze, for example, it make me double over in pain, but then it just
>remains very sore. It is always in the same place, I know when the pain
>will begin and when it will end. Problem is, I've seen my gynecologist
>twice and he performed pelvic exams and found nothing. He referred me
>to a general surgeon and suggested I have a laparoscopy. I did this
>last week and nothing was found. Something has to be causing this pain
>every month. What could my next course of action be? Any clues as to
>what this mysterious pain could be?

Veronica

I would suspect this is endometriosis. I am surprised nothing was found. Discuss with your doc the next step. It may require alternative forms of therapy such as behavioral modification etc. Good Luck
